The northern half of Ohio now has a Wind Chill Advisory as the coldest of the arctic air is just now beginning to enter our area. Temperatures have not moderated much over the past 24 hours, but expect that to change after dark tonight as our low will drop in the single digits.
Our lowest temp of the season so far has been 4.4° back on January 3rd, but that morning didn't have the wind combined with the cold temps. With winds 15-20mph tonight, our wind chill readings will be around -15°.
Today will be blistery with snow showers, 20mph winds, and wind chills close to zero at times.
